Revolution Medicines is a late-stage clinical oncology company developing novel targeted therapies for patients with RAS‑addicted cancers. The company’s R&D pipeline comprises RAS(ON) inhibitors designed to suppress diverse oncogenic variants of RAS proteins. The company’s RAS(ON) inhibitors daraxonrasib (RMC‑6236), a RAS(ON) multi‑selective inhibitor; elironrasib (RMC‑6291), a RAS(ON) G12C‑selective inhibitor; zoldonrasib (RMC‑9805), a RAS(ON) G12D‑selective inhibitor; and RMC‑5127, a RAS(ON) G12V‑selective inhibitor, are currently in clinical development.

The Opportunity

Revolution Medicines is seeking a Scientist II to join the Drug Product team within Pharmaceutical Development & Manufacturing (PDM). This role will support the development of solid oral dosage forms for small molecule programs across the RVMD pipeline.

Key Responsibilities
  • Contribute to drug product development activities for new chemical entities (NCEs) from early development through late‑stage clinical development, with exposure to commercialization activities.
  • Design and execute drug product development and manufacturing activities for solid oral dosage forms, including:
    • Preformulation and formulation development.
    • Manufacturing process development.
    • Process scale‑up, technology transfer, and process optimization.
    • Process validation and commercial manufacturing support.
  • Support outsourced development and GMP drug product manufacturing activities at CDMOs including manufacturing oversight and troubleshooting.
  • Design and execute experiments, analyze and interpret data and present results and conclusions to project teams.
  • Work independently with limited supervision to conduct appropriate research and troubleshoot technical challenges, escalating complex issues as needed.
  • Author and contribute to CMC documentation for regulatory submissions (e.g., INDs, NDAs, MAAs) and internal technical reports.
  • Collaborate cross‑functionally within the CMC team (Clinical Supply, Analytical Development/QC, Quality Assurance, Drug Substance, Regulatory Affairs, and Project Management) and at enterprise level research/clinical/commercial teams to support aligned development strategy and execution.
  • Travel up to 20 % to CRO/CDMO sites to support and oversee development and manufacturing operations.
Required Skills, Experience and Education
  • A degree in Pharmaceutical Science,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, or a closely related field is desirable.
  • Ph.D. with a minimum of 3 years of experience or a bachelor’s/master’s degree with appropriate experience in the pharmaceutical/biotech industry settings.
  • Experience supporting drug product development and manufacturing for small molecules.
  • Demonstrated experience in solid oral dosage formulation and process development for small molecules.
  • Experience working with external partners (CDMOs/CROs) and overseeing outsourced development and manufacturing activities.
  • Working knowledge of global regulatory expectations, including ICH guidelines and FDA, EMA, PMDA etc. requirements.
  • Experience contributing to CMC regulatory filings is desirable.
  • Strong technical writing, communication, and problem‑solving sk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ities and thrive in a fast‑paced, innovation‑driven collaborative environment.
